Psalm 45 | Celebration of the king’s wedding.
Later viewed as the Messianic vision for a king to rule.
Describes the wedding in a note of praise.

Acts 14 |
In Iconia Paul and Barnabas they preached and the town was divided;
The apostle performed miracles  and people began to worship them -
No, No, No - worship the Lord and hear the Good News.

John 10 |
The crowd was going to stone Jesus and he asks why? Blasphemy.
They did not listen and he escaped to the area where John the
Baptist did ministry and they believed him.

Collect for Week
Grant us, O Lord, to trust in you with all our hearts; for, as you always
resist the proud who confide in their own strength, so you never forsake
those who make their boast of your mercy; through Jesus Christ our
Lord, who lives and reigns with you and the Holy Spirit, one God, now
and forever. Amen.
(Proper 18, Year B)

For Mission
O God and Father of all, whom the whole heavens adore:
Let the whole earth also worship you, all nations obey you,
all tongues confess and bless you, and men and women
everywhere love you and serve you in peace; through
Jesus Christ our Lord. Amen.
For Our Ministry
Almighty God, maker of all, with joy we give thanks for all your
goodness. We praise you for the love which has created and sustained
us to this day, and for the gift of your Christ who brings us into
covenant with you and with all your people of faith. Help us to
treasure your gifts and to show our thankfulness by lives wholly given
to your service. Amen
